Sexual attraction plays an important role in building strong, healthy relationships. It can help create a bond between partners that transcends physical attraction. When there is a deep emotional connection rooted in love and trust, both parties are more likely to feel secure and supported, regardless of external circumstances. This creates a sense of security and comfort that helps build closeness and commitment within the relationship.
Sexual desire has many positive effects on relational cohesion, loyalty, and mutual understanding. It provides a powerful motivator for people to work together toward common goals, while also providing them with an opportunity to share their innermost thoughts and feelings in an open and honest way. In a long-term committed relationship, sexual attraction can be especially beneficial because it allows couples to explore new ways of expressing themselves physically and emotionally.
One study found that when sexual attraction was absent from a couple's relationship, they were less likely to remain committed and satisfied than those who had a strong sexual connection. Another study showed that couples who shared similar levels of sexual interest were more likely to stay together, even if one partner was significantly more sexually attractive than the other.
In addition to these benefits, sexual attraction can also improve communication between partners. Sexual attraction often leads to increased intimacy, which in turn fosters better communication and understanding. Partners may be more willing to discuss difficult topics or express their opinions freely, knowing that they will not be judged harshly by their partner. This improves mutual understanding and increases overall happiness within the relationship.
